Abstract
This paper introduces two NURBS (Non-Uniform Rational B-Splines)-based Isogeometric FE (Finite Element)-BE (Boundary Element) coupling approaches, i.e. DCM (Directed Coupling Method) and SICM (Symmetric-Iterative Coupling Method), to solve the structural-acoustic interaction problems.
